more builds

This commit is contained in:
jusax23 2023-03-08 10:07:47 +01:00
parent 4ce8c860f1
commit fcaa036fff
Signed by: jusax23
GPG key ID: 499E2AA870C1CD41

View file

@ -21,7 +21,12 @@
"setup": "tsc && node . -c config.juml -s",
"bundleRelease": "mkdir build/bundle & esbuild src/main.ts --platform=node --bundle --minify --outfile=build/bundle/main.js",
"build-linux-x64": "mkdir build/bin & pkg -t node18-linux-x64 -o build/bin/outbag-linux-x64 build/bundle/main.js",
"build-linux-arm64": "mkdir build/bin & pkg -t node18-linux-arm64 -o build/bin/outbag-linux-arm64 build/bundle/main.js"
"build-linux-arm64": "mkdir build/bin & pkg -t node18-linux-arm64 -o build/bin/outbag-linux-arm64 build/bundle/main.js",
"build-win-x64": "mkdir build/bin & pkg -t node18-win-x64 -o build/bin/outbag-win-x64 build/bundle/main.js",
"build-win-arm64": "mkdir build/bin & pkg -t node18-win-arm64 -o build/bin/outbag-win-arm64 build/bundle/main.js",
"build-macos-x64": "mkdir build/bin & pkg -t node18-macos-x64 -o build/bin/outbag-macos-x64 build/bundle/main.js",
"build-macos-arm64": "mkdir build/bin & pkg -t node18-macos-arm64 -o build/bin/outbag-macos-arm64 build/bundle/main.js",
"build-all": "mkdir build/bin & pkg -t node18-linux-x64,node18-linux-arm64,node18-win-x64,node18-win-arm64,node18-macos-x64 -o build/bin/outbag build/bundle/main.js"
},
"repository": {
"type": "git",